Here are some key factors to consider before investing in a home solar inverter.

First and foremost, determine the size you need for your solar system. Calculate your home’s energy consumption and the number of solar panels you plan on installing. A properly sized inverter ensures your system runs efficiently. Undersizing leads to power losses while oversizing wastes money.

Next, consider the type – string or microinverters. String inverters are ideal for larger systems as they can handle multiple solar panels. Microinverters maximize energy harvest from each panel individually, providing shade tolerance and module-level monitoring. Evaluate which design works better for your rooftop system.

Also, look at the warranty coverage. Solar inverters have a lifespan between 10 to 25 years. A longer warranty gives you peace of mind and protects against early failures. Additionally, research the manufacturer’s reputation and reliability ratings. An established brand with good customer support is preferable.

Finally, determine if you need any special features. For example, secure grid connectivity protects against cyberattacks. A user-friendly monitoring app allows you to track system performance. Optimize energy usage with smart home integration.

1. Renogy Eco Inverter: Power Your Off-Grid Life

The DC-AC 1000W power inverter is a must-have for anyone who requires quality and reliable power for their electronics and appliances. With a continuous power output of 1000W and a peak surge of 2000W during load start-up, this device provides a stable and dependable power source for all your needs.

One of the standout features of this power inverter is its high conversion efficiency of over 90%, which reduces conversion loss and saves energy. This makes it an environmentally friendly device that's ideal for those who care about the planet.

Safety is a top priority when using any electrical device, and this power inverter is no exception. It features LED indicators for under-voltage and over-voltage protection, over-temperature protection, over-load protection, and short circuit indication. Additionally, it has cooling fans and ground-fault circuit interrupter (GFCI) protection, ensuring that your electronics and appliances are safe from any harm.

The advanced pure sine wave technology of this power inverter provides quality AC equivalent to grid power, which extends the life of your electronics and appliances. Unlike other power inverters, this device does not produce any strange buzzing sounds when your electronics are turned on, allowing them to run smoother, cooler, and quieter.

Another great feature of this power inverter is its power-saving mode. If the output power is 50W or less, the inverter will not work, conserving your system's energy. It will automatically power the load when higher power devices are connected.

The power inverter is also easy to use, with 1 AC outlet and 1 AC terminal block, along with 4AWG cables and a 16.4ft wired remote control. You can easily connect your electronics and appliances to the device, and the wired remote control allows you to operate the power inverter from a distance.

2. Sungoldpower 12v Pure Sine Wave Inverter: Off-Grid Power Companion

The LFP Series Pure Sine Wave Inverter is a versatile device that combines an inverter, battery charger, and AC auto-transfer switch in one package. With its low frequency and low idle current, this inverter is compatible with a wide range of appliances, making it an ideal choice for households and businesses alike.

The inverter has a power output of 4000W with a 12V input, and can provide 120VAC output power for appliances. It's capable of outputting 50 or 60Hz via the SW4 switch, providing flexibility in usage.

One of the standout features of this inverter is its AC/Battery Priority setting. By default, the inverter is designed with AC priority, giving priority to the AC source. However, users can choose to switch to battery priority with the SW5 switch, allowing for flexibility in power management.

The inverter also has an adjustable charging current, which can be set anywhere from 0% to 100% via a linear switch. This feature ensures that the inverter can be customized to suit individual charging needs, making it a reliable and efficient power source.

Auto Gen Start is another feature of this inverter, which helps to conserve battery power. When the battery voltage goes low, the inverter can start up a generator to recharge the battery, and turn it off once the charging is complete. This feature ensures that the battery is always charged and ready to use.

3. Renogy's All-In-One Solar Inverter – Power-Saving Champion

The 3500W hybrid inverter charger is an all-in-one solution that combines 80A MPPT solar charging, AC/generator battery charging, and battery inverting into one convenient package. With a continuous power output of 3500W and a peak surge of 7000W during load start-up, this hybrid system is perfect for taking your off-grid setup to the next level and can even function as an uninterruptible power supply (UPS).

The 80A/145V MPPT solar charge controller, 3500W pure sine wave inverter, and 40A battery charger are all integrated into one compact design, so you can enjoy stable power from both the sun and the utility grid. Plus, with a preset battery mode for 48V AGM/Sealed, Gel, Flooded, and Lithium batteries, as well as a user mode for custom inputs, you can use virtually any type of battery with this device.

One of the best features of this hybrid inverter charger is its power-saving capability. With only 48W of low idle power consumption and a maximum of 25W when the Power Saving Mode is on, you won't have to worry about wasting precious power.

In the event of AC or solar charging failure, the Inverter Charger takes over the supply to the alternative option within 10ms, ensuring your electronics won't shut down unexpectedly. Plus, with complete software and hardware protection, including short circuits, over-voltage, and overload protection, you can rely on this device to keep your system safe.

Best Solar Inverter For Home FAQs

Are there any government incentives or rebates available for installing a high-quality solar inverter in my home?

Yes, there are several government incentives and rebates available for installing a high-quality solar inverter in your home. One of the most popular incentives is the Federal Solar Investment Tax Credit (ITC), which provides a tax credit of up to 26% of the total cost of your solar system, including the inverter. This credit is available through 2022, after which it is set to decrease.

In addition to the federal ITC, many states and local governments offer their own incentives for installing solar, such as rebates, tax credits, or property tax exemptions. Some utility companies also offer incentives for installing solar, such as net metering programs that allow you to earn credits for excess energy your system produces.

It's important to research the incentives available in your area and speak with a qualified solar installer to ensure you are taking full advantage of all available incentives and rebates for your solar inverter installation.

Are there any reputable brands or manufacturers that specialize in solar inverters for residential use?

Yes, there are several reputable brands and manufacturers that specialize in solar inverters for residential use. Some of the top brands in the market include SMA, Fronius, SolarEdge, Enphase, and ABB.

SMA is a German company that has been in the industry for over 35 years and is known for its high-quality and reliable inverters. Fronius is another well-known brand from Austria that offers reliable and efficient inverters with smart features for better energy management.

SolarEdge, based in Israel, is a newer player in the market but has quickly gained popularity for its innovative technology that allows for individual panel optimization. Enphase, a US-based company, specializes in microinverters that are installed on each panel for maximum efficiency and flexibility.

ABB, a Swiss company, also offers high-quality inverters for residential use, with a focus on durability and safety.

Overall, it's important to research and compare different brands and models to find the best fit for your specific needs and budget. Look for certifications and warranties to ensure that you are choosing a reputable and reliable product.

Are there any solar inverters that are specifically designed for use with battery storage systems?

Yes, there are several solar inverters that are specifically designed for use with battery storage systems. These inverters are known as hybrid inverters or battery inverters and they are designed to work with both solar PV panels and batteries to provide power to a home or business.

Hybrid inverters are able to manage the flow of power between the solar panels, batteries, and the grid, ensuring that power is supplied to the home or business in the most efficient way possible. They are also able to monitor the status of the batteries and adjust the charging and discharging rates accordingly.

Some examples of popular hybrid inverters include the SMA Sunny Boy Storage, Fronius Symo Hybrid, and SolarEdge StorEdge. These inverters are often compatible with a range of battery types, including lithium-ion, lead-acid, and flow batteries.

When selecting a solar inverter for use with battery storage, it is important to consider factors such as the size of the system, the type of batteries being used, and the specific requirements of the home or business. A qualified solar installer can help to determine the best inverter and battery combination for a particular project.

How does the efficiency of a solar inverter impact the overall performance of my home solar system?

The efficiency of a solar inverter plays a crucial role in determining the overall performance of your home solar system. In simple terms, an inverter helps convert the DC electricity produced by the solar panels into usable AC electricity that can be used to power your home appliances and electronics. The efficiency of an inverter refers to the percentage of DC electricity that gets converted into AC electricity without any loss of power.

A highly efficient inverter ensures that your solar system generates the maximum amount of usable electricity, which translates into more savings on your utility bills. It also helps to improve the overall performance of your solar system by reducing the amount of energy wastage that occurs during the conversion process.

Moreover, the efficiency of an inverter determines how well it can handle fluctuations in the power supply and grid disturbances, which can affect the performance of your solar system. A high-quality and efficient inverter can provide better protection against such issues and ensure the smooth functioning of your solar system.

Therefore, it is essential to choose an inverter that is highly efficient and reliable to ensure optimal performance and maximum savings from your home solar system.

What is the difference between a string inverter and a microinverter for home solar systems?

A string inverter and a microinverter are both used in home solar systems to convert the direct current (DC) produced by solar panels into the alternating current (AC) that is used in homes. The main difference between them is in how they handle the power output of the solar panels.

A string inverter is designed to handle the power output of multiple solar panels connected in a series, often referred to as a string. The DC power output from the solar panels is fed into the string inverter, which converts it into AC power that can be used in the home. String inverters are generally less expensive than microinverters and are simpler to install as they only require a single inverter for the entire solar array.

On the other hand, a microinverter is a small inverter that is installed on each individual solar panel. This means that each solar panel operates independently, producing AC power that can be used in the home. This makes microinverters more efficient as they optimize the power output of each panel and can also be more reliable as a single panel failure will not affect the entire system.

In summary, the main differences between string inverters and microinverters are in how they handle the power output of solar panels, with string inverters being designed for multiple panels and microinverters for individual panels.

What kind of warranties are typically offered for home solar inverters?

Home solar inverters typically come with two types of warranties: product warranty and performance warranty.

Product warranty covers the cost of replacing or repairing the inverter if it fails due to manufacturing defects or faulty materials. This warranty typically lasts between 5 and 10 years, depending on the manufacturer.

Performance warranty, on the other hand, guarantees that the inverter will perform as expected for a certain period of time. This warranty usually lasts between 10 and 25 years, depending on the manufacturer. If the inverter fails to meet its performance standards during the warranty period, the manufacturer will either repair or replace the inverter at no cost to the customer.

It's important to note that warranties may vary depending on the manufacturer, model, and region. It's important to read the warranty terms and conditions carefully before purchasing a solar inverter to ensure that it meets your needs and expectations. Additionally, it's important to choose a reputable manufacturer with a good track record of honoring warranties to ensure that you're protected in the event of a failure.
